如何打造优秀的移动应用开发团队?
已发表: 2021-05-31那些创建一个成熟的网站足以建立独特的企业身份并吸引观众的日子早已一去不复返了; 现在正是工作模式发生重大转变的时候。 由于技术已经掩盖了一切,网站似乎与迫击炮服务一样普遍。
为了赋予组织独特的身份,人们需要在屏幕上显示一些现成的东西,而这正是一个引人入胜的移动应用程序。 但是,开发应用程序并非易事,因为公司需要为此配备技术装备。
在这里,我们正在解锁在构建组织良好的应用程序开发团队时需要了解的重要方面。 我们来看一下。
- 成功的移动应用程序开发团队的结构
- 1. 商业策略师
- 2. 应用设计师
- 3.应用开发者
- 4.后端开发人员
- 5.质量保证专员
- 6. 销售和营销专家
- 您的团队必须具备的主要应用程序开发技能
- 1. 卓越体验
- 2.必须精通现代编码语言
- 3.必须具备跨平台能力
- 4. 优秀的沟通技巧
- 5. 数据专长
- 如何聘请移动应用程序开发团队?
- 1. 敬业的团队
- 2.外包
- 3.内部专家
- 4.自由职业者
- 最后的笔记
成功的移动应用程序开发团队的结构
在你真正开始聘请专业人士之前,考虑团队的确切结构很重要。 您首先需要定义完成项目需要什么样的专家以及多少专家就足够了。
高效的移动应用程序开发团队通常包括业务策略师、设计师、开发人员、QA 专家以及销售和营销专家。 让我们详细了解一下他们的角色和职责。
为您推荐:物联网应用程序开发:为什么物联网设备的安全性如此重要?
1. 商业策略师
业务战略师也被称为有远见者或项目经理,是一个以理想移动应用程序的愿景领导团队的人。 项目负责人或经理负责在指定的日期和时间内完成项目。
角色和职责:
- 确保最终的应用符合客户的要求。
- 确保应用程序的一致性。
- 确保项目将在确定的预算内完成。
所需技能:
- 必须有技术背景。
- 要有高度的责任感。
- 对商业行业有深入的了解。
- 具备人力资源管理能力。
2. 应用设计师
应用程序开发团队中需要的下一个主要专家是 UI/UX 设计师。 顾名思义,设计师主要负责创建基本线框和处理文档。
角色和职责:
- 研究移动应用程序的外观。
- 为混合应用创建独立平台。
- 编写设计应用程序。
所需技能:
- 应该有解决问题的能力。
- 一定要有创意。
- 能够了解客户的需求。
- 精通编程语言。
3.应用开发者
应用程序开发人员是通过处理布局并在实际应用程序中实现它们来实际创建应用程序的人。 他们主要与 IT 专业人员合作,为应用程序设置规范。
角色和职责:
- 确定关键的应用程序功能。
- 设计创意原型。
- 编写高质量的源代码以满足客户的要求。
所需技能:
- 应具有使用所选平台的经验。
- 精通不同的编程技能。
- 了解后端 Web 服务。
- 跨平台应用程序开发经验。
4.后端开发人员
在创建移动应用程序开发团队时,您不能错过的另一个重要成员就是后端开发人员。 他们主要受雇管理运营逻辑、服务器工作和云存储。
角色和职责:
- 创建框架并提出富有创意的应用程序架构。
- 适用于 IDE 和数据库。
- 确保数据安全可靠。
所需技能:
- 有使用不同编程语言的经验。
- 有关数据库和缓存的知识是必须的。
5.质量保证专员
顾名思义,QA 专家或工程师是审查移动应用程序的第一人。 他们主要决定最终产品是否准备好呈现在客户面前。 QA 工程师负责测试移动应用程序并指出改进范围。
角色和职责:
- 在应用程序测试期间跟踪错误和缺陷。
- 确定用户在使用最终产品时可能面临的潜在挑战。
- 负责执行自动化和手动测试。
所需技能:
- 批判性和逻辑性的思想家。
- 敏锐地关注项目的细节。
- 能够详细解释每一点信息。
6. 销售和营销专家
最后但并非最不重要的一点是,应用程序开发团队中缺少的成员是销售和营销专家。 他是负责为最终产品制作广告以吸引目标受众的人。
角色和职责:
- 提出品牌创意。
- 进行市场调查。
- 执行 SEO 和其他营销技术以瞄准受众。
所需技能:
- 深入了解当前的营销趋势。
- 决策能力。
- 产品知识。
您的团队必须具备的主要应用程序开发技能
由于您现在已经了解应用程序开发团队结构,现在是时候了解您的团队成员必须具备的基本团队技能了。 让我们开始吧!!
您可能喜欢:冠状病毒如何导致应用程序开发需求激增?
1. 卓越体验
经验是创建移动应用程序开发团队时要寻找的关键因素。 一个组织必须寻找在该领域工作了很长时间的专家。
不可否认的是,经验丰富的专业人员能够以更好的方式处理项目的各个方面。 因此,在为您的应用程序开发团队聘请专家时,它是决定性因素。
2.必须精通现代编码语言
如果经验为王,那么技能就是王冠。 由于移动应用程序决定了公司的未来,因此,必须有一支精通现代编码语言(如 Java、C、C++、HTML5、Swift、Objective-C 等)的专家团队来计算.
具有出色技能的工程师可以通过批判性思维和解决问题的能力将客户的想象变为现实。 因此,只向离岸开发团队添加熟练的资源,并提出根据客户要求量身定制的所需应用程序。
3.必须具备跨平台能力
在构建移动应用程序开发团队时,跨平台工作的能力是您不能忽视的。 无论您是想在 Android、iOS 还是 Windows 上启动您的应用程序,最终都会将其移植到其他两个应用程序中。
因此,您必须聘请拥护跨平台工具的团队成员,以避免额外的成本和努力。
4. 优秀的沟通技巧
移动应用程序开发过程是与您的客户的持续合作,因此,所有团队成员都应该拥有出色的书面和口头沟通技巧。
老实说,在开发应用程序时,团队中的每个成员都必须在同一页面上,为此,必须进行清晰的沟通。 这听起来很容易,但在科技界,实现起来可能极具挑战性。
5. 数据专长
最后但并非最不重要的一点是,应用程序开发团队的成员必须具备足够的技能来创建强大、高效且可靠的数据库。 看,数据主要驱动应用程序,是创建最终产品所必需的。
一个定义良好的数据库将导致创建一个性能更好的应用程序,因此,您的团队成员应该已经获得了数据专业知识,以便无缝地使用这个来源。
如何聘请移动应用程序开发团队?
期待聘请高端团队成员进行成功的应用程序开发过程,但不知道从哪里开始? 不要担心,因为我们已经得到了你的支持。
继续阅读并找出为您的项目获取移动应用程序开发专家的最佳方法。 开始了!!
1. 敬业的团队
没有足够的时间逐一聘请 IT 专家? 不要担心,因为第三方服务提供商可以帮助您。 只需让他们知道您的要求,他们就会代表您进行招聘流程。 这个团队包括每个人,从项目经理、开发人员、设计师到 QA 工程师。
他们将轻松地与您的内部开发人员合作,并开发出您期待的移动应用程序。
2.外包
顾名思义,Outsourcing主要是指第三方开发公司会在规定的时间和预算内完成您的项目。 你所要做的就是找到你身边优秀的开发组织,与他们合作,分享项目细节,让他们处理剩下的事情。
这仅仅意味着您完全委托第三方公司来完成您的应用程序的实施和结果。
3.内部专家
建立应用程序开发团队的最佳模式之一是自行执行招聘流程并创建一个组织良好的团队。 这些专家坐在您的办公室,全职处理您的项目。
选择此模型的主要好处是它使您能够控制移动应用程序开发的每个阶段。
4.自由职业者
最后,如果您想聘请应用程序开发专家来完成一次性任务,那么最好选择自由职业者。 当您需要聘请具有高水平专业知识的个人专家时,它们非常有效。
这不仅减少了招聘过程中涉及的工作量,而且还降低了很多倍的成本。
您可能还喜欢:混合应用程序开发的优缺点是什么?
最后的笔记
你有它!! 聘请应用程序开发团队肯定需要付出努力和时间。 因此,建议您遵循这些广受欢迎的提示和技巧,组建一支由 IT 专业人员组成的紧密团队,并顺利完成工作。